The Viking Vesta
Based in Europe and built just one year ago in 2025, more than 900 cruisers can sail comfortably on this highly-rated Ocean class cruise ship.
The Viking Vesta Viking Ocean Cruises wows guests with a gym, a spa, and a jacuzzi.
Your Itinerary
This sailing spends one sea day and twelve days in port. Major features include visits to once-in-a-lifetime destinations like Bornholm and Aalborg in addition to long stops in Copenhagen, Warnemünde, Tallinn, Gdansk and more.
